The weakness in services exports to Russia also appears to have persisted throughout the autumn. The number of Russian travellers staying in Finnish hotels and inns was down by nearly half from a year earlier in January-September and the number of crossings at Finland’s eastern border fell by 20 % in January-November.
The value of goods imported to Finland from Russia in the first nine months of this year declined by a third from a year earlier. The value of imports closely tracks trends in oil prices as the lion’s share of imports consists of crude oil and petroleum products. The volumes of crude oil and petroleum products have also contracted this year.
